Output 50995273a98da780352cb0268802c66866bd74b510ff43e967fffa3a7fe8318f:1

value
20320764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a996b5067a9f5518a4785153876d97ab14511af OP_EQUAL
address
3EKrxmYyWw5fhZNwfdiVZe92iHrmmrQtVn
transaction
50995273a98da780352cb0268802c66866bd74b510ff43e967fffa3a7fe8318f
spent
true